- ### Arduino Client interface support
- This library is easy to integrate with lots of sketches, which use Ethernet or WiFi.
- Examples for **PubSubClient ([MQTT](http://mqtt.org/))**, **[Blynk](http://blynk.cc)**, **Web Client** and **File Download** are provided.

- ### TinyGSM is tiny
- WebClient example for Arduino Nano (with Software Serial) takes little resources:
- ```
- Sketch uses 11,916 bytes (38%) of program storage space. Maximum is 30,720 bytes.
- Global variables use 649 bytes (31%) of dynamic memory. Maximum is 2,048 bytes.
- ```
- Now, you have more space for your experiments.

- ### Supported modem models
- - [x] SIMCom SIM800 series (SIM800A, SIM800C, SIM800L, SIM800H, SIM808, SIM868)
- - [x] SIMCom SIM900 series (SIM900A, SIM900D, SIM908, SIM968)
-
- ### Supported modules
- - [x] GPRSbee
- - [x] Microduino GSM
- - [x] Adafruit FONA (Mini Cellular GSM Breakout)
- - [x] Adafruit FONA 800/808 Shield
-
- More modems may be supported later:
- - [ ] Neoway M590
- - [ ] AI-Thinker A6, A6C, A7
- - [ ] Quectel M10, M95, UG95
- - [ ] SIMCom SIM5320, SIM5216
- - [ ] ZTE MG2639

- ### Uses internal modem buffer for receive
- TinyGSM pulls data gently from the modem (whenever possible), so it can operate on very little RAM.

- ## Getting Started
-
- 1. Using your phone:
- - Disable PIN code on the SIM card
- - Check your ballance
- - Check that APN,User,Pass are correct and you have internet
- 2. Ensure the SIM card is correctly inserted into the module
- 3. Provide a good, [stable power supply](https://github.com/vshymanskyy/TinyGSM/wiki/Powering-GSM-module) (up to 2A, 4.0-4.2V or 5V according to your module documentation)
- 4. Check if serial connection is working (Hardware Serial is recommended)
- Send an ```AT``` command using [this sketch](tools/AT_Debug/AT_Debug.ino)
- 5. Check if GSM antenna is attached

- ## Troubleshooting
-
- Sometimes (especially if you played with AT comands), your module configuration may become invalid.
- This may result in problems such as:
-
- * Can't connect to the GPRS network
- * Can't connect to the server
- * Sent/recieved data contains invalid bytes
- * etc.
-
- To return module to **Factory Defaults**, use this sketch:
- File -> Examples -> TynyGSM -> tools -> [FactoryReset](https://github.com/vshymanskyy/TinyGSM/blob/master/tools/FactoryReset/FactoryReset.ino)
